> Part of a 'Things you didn't know about New Jersey' email sent to me.
>
> New Jersey has the most diners in the world and is sometimes referred
> to as the "Diner Capital of the World." (Have eaten at a couple.)
>
> New Jersey is home to the original Mystery Pork Parts Club
> (no, not Spam): Taylor Ham or Pork Roll. (Yum!)
>
> Home to the less mysterious but the best Italian hot dogs and Italian
> sausage w/peppers and onions. (Even more yum!)
>
> Jersey tomatoes are known the world over as being the best you can buy.
> (Yes they are.)
>
> New Jersey is the world leader in blueberry and cranberry
> production (and here you thought Massachusetts?). (Knew about the
> blueberries, not the cranberries)
>
> Here's to New Jersey - the toast of the country! In 1642, the first
> brewery in America, opened in Hoboken. (Actually it was in 1663)
>


NJ also produces 70% of the eggplant in the US.
